Athlete's foot treatment method: Simple and consistent

1. Wash your feet thoroughly with soap : It is important to wash your feet thoroughly every day to wash away athlete's foot fungus.

2. Disinfect your entire foot with hand sanitizer : Spray or wipe your entire foot with hand sanitizer to get rid of athlete's foot fungus.

3. Apply a thin layer of athlete's foot ointment : Apply a thin layer of inexpensive athlete's foot ointment to the affected area.

4. Wear socks : Wear socks so that the ointment is well absorbed into the skin. It is recommended to change socks daily.

If you practice this routine every day before going to work or before going to bed, you will see that athlete's foot disappears in about 3 months. In the case of toenail athlete's foot, it will naturally heal as new toenails grow.
